你查询的IP:[118.89.188.245]  地理位置:中国–上海–上海

最新查询202.95.189.67 119.4.212.123 123.103.209.163 202.147.176.129 121.8.208.104 218.240.94.143 117.24.83.81 118.239.173.150 210.82.166.246 118.89.188.245 117.59.121.91 121.60.120.42 124.250.220.51 122.240.71.108 124.88.34.127 116.95.51.69 203.130.32.253 118.88.64.207 119.40.128.102 121.100.128.192 116.242.36.76 120.92.243.161 116.192.25.177 117.121.192.208 203.79.209.255 203.191.144.245 202.4.128.148 202.141.160.148 202.120.242.5 211.144.190.145 118.88.128.155